How to Make Best Use of Cloud Load Balancers?



Precisely speaking, a load balancer is an indispensable part of a network. If you want to have a standard method for network performance, then you must invest your capital on active load balancing provisions, which undoubtedly ensure that the resources and requests are dispersed well  through all  the servers proficiently that are available. Moreover, load balancing helps a network to get the most out of its performance and uniformity by evenly distributing the resource. The techniques for installing load balancing solutions are numerous, which includes both software and hardware balancing facilities.

Some of the key features that make cloud load balancers a must have for organizations are as mentioned below:

1.       Helps in management of huge volume of traffic.
2.       Ensures 99.99% application up-time.
3.       Allows to reverse-proxy architecture with a packet-assessment firewall, which further secures the applications without hampering its overall performance.
4.       Integration of SSL acceleration to protect the data in transit, off-loading compute-stringent processes from servers and improvises the overall application performance to a greater extent.

Hence, cloud load balancers undeniably improve the overall performance of any website, optimizes the security levels, and accessibility of business-critical application.
